LibJS: Add a PropertyName class that represents a string or a number

Now that we have two separate storages for Object properties depending
on what kind of index they have, it's nice to have an abstraction that
still allows us to say "here's a property name".

We use PropertyName to always choose the optimal storage path directly
while interpreting the AST. :^)

#pragma once
#include <AK/FlyString.h>
namespace JS {
class PropertyName {
public:
enum class Type {
Number,
String,
};
explicit PropertyName(i32 index)
: m_type(Type::Number)
, m_number(index)
{
ASSERT(m_number >= 0);
}
explicit PropertyName(const FlyString& string)
: m_type(Type::String)
, m_string(string)
{
}
bool is_number() const { return m_type == Type::Number; }
bool is_string() const { return m_type == Type::String; }
i32 as_number() const { return m_number; }
const FlyString& as_string() const { return m_string; }
private:
Type m_type;
FlyString m_string;
i32 m_number { 0 };
};
}
